기능

Cloud Source Repositories는 Google Cloud에서 호스팅되는 모든 기능을 갖춘 비공개 Git 저장소를 제공합니다.

Cloud Source Repositories를 App EngineCompute Engine에서 실행되는 저장소를 포함하여 모든 앱 또는 서비스의 버전 관리되는 공동 개발을 위해 사용할 수 있습니다. Cloud Debugger를 사용하는 경우 앱 런타임 중에 Cloud Source Repositories 및 Google Cloud Console의 관련 도구를 사용하여 디버깅 정보와 코드를 함께 볼 수 있습니다.

Git에 익숙하다면 Cloud Source Repositories에서 빠르게 시작할 수 있습니다. 예를 들어 Cloud Source Repositories를 로컬 Git 저장소에 원격으로 추가하거나 GitHub 또는 Bitbucket에 호스팅된 저장소에 연결할 수 있습니다. 로컬 저장소에서 push, pull, clone, log를 포함한 Git 명령어 표준 집합을 사용하여 이러한 저장소와 상호작용할 수 있습니다.

여러 저장소

단일 Google Cloud 프로젝트에 대해 저장소를 여러 개 만들 수 있으므로 가장 효과적인 방법으로 클라우드 프로젝트와 연결된 코드를 구성할 수 있습니다

연결된 저장소

기존 GitHub 또는 Bitbucket 저장소를 Cloud Source Repositories에 연결할 수 있습니다. 연결된 저장소는 Cloud Source Repositories와 자동으로 동기화됩니다.

편집기 지원

Cloud Source Repositories에 있는 저장소는 Git 저장소이므로, 원하는 편집자를 사용하여 코드 작업을 계속 수행할 수 있습니다. 보다 통합된 환경에 대한 자세한 내용은 다음 주제를 참조하세요.

소스 브라우저

Cloud Source Repositories에는 GCP Console 내에서 저장소 파일을 볼 수 있는 소스 브라우저도 제공됩니다.

소스 브라우저

자동 로깅

Cloud Source Repositories는 자동으로 저장소 활동에 대한 로그를 Cloud Logging에 보내 데이터 액세스 추적 및 문제해결을 돕습니다.

이러한 로그를 사용하면 최근 저장소 동기화, 다른 사용자의 저장소 액세스 외에 만들기, 삭제, 권한 변경사항과 같은 관리 작업을 검토할 수 있습니다. 또한 저장소 동기화 중에 오류가 로깅되면 알림이 전송되도록 알림 설정을 구성할 수 있습니다.

Logging의 로그 항목 읽기 및 쓰기에 대한 자세한 내용은 이 빠른 시작을 참조하세요. 로그 스토리지 관리에 사용 가능한 결제 구성에 대한 자세한 내용은 Logging 가격 책정을 참조하세요.

보안 키 감지

Cloud Source Repositories는 보안 키 감지를 사용하여 민감한 정보가 포함된 git push 트랜잭션을 차단할 수 있습니다. 이 기능은 소스 코드 보안을 향상시키도록 설계되었기 때문에 사용 설정하는 것이 좋습니다. 자세한 내용은 보안 키 감지를 참조하세요.

사용자 데이터

다음 단계